The Nuance By Bushboard Magma Finishing Panel is designed for homeowners and contractors looking to achieve a professional, boutique hotel aesthetic in bathrooms and wet rooms. Its primary benefit is the seamless, grout-free installation that provides a 100% waterproof barrier, though it requires specific branded sealants to maintain the manufacturer's 15-year warranty. Featuring a distinct riven texture and aqua blue finish with white circles, this panel serves as a versatile solution for edges and accents where traditional tiling would be labor-intensive to finish.

Care Instructions:
Clean the surface regularly with a soft, damp cloth. Avoid abrasive sponges or harsh chemical cleaners, as these can dull the riven texture and affect the finish over time.
